Transaction d98b332d5888467a4ae970e51fdd87f2832370b765a92074d75e1361001019b6
1 Input
1 Output
-
d98b332d5888467a4ae970e51fdd87f2832370b765a92074d75e1361001019b6:0
- value
- 87563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50f45cae5adeff8007073f46effef46cbd8e786c OP_EQUAL
- address
- 3954iTkdzBwQ4aNm95E81scQ8NC3HPtdxB